SponBIODIV will establish basic knowledge on diversity and distribution and provide tools to improve the management and conservation of sponges in the Atlantic and Mediterranean at the gene, species and habitat levels. The project is based on the establishment of a trans-European and pan-Atlantic network of research organizations that, in collaboration with key stakeholders, will support evidence-based policies for the management, conservation and restoration of marine biodiversity, from coastal to mesophotic and deep sea areas.

SponBIODIV will promote dialogue with key stakeholders through the establishment of an advisory board, participate in science, policy and society forums, and organize capacity building activities.
In addition, the project will provide data, knowledge and tools on biodiversity, connectivity and resilience of sponge species and habitats in support of the EU Biodiversity Strategy 2030 and the global efforts of the Convention on Biological Diversity, the UN Agenda 2030, the UN Decade of Ocean Sciences for Sustainable Development and the UN Decade of Ecosystem Restoration (2021-2030).
